A jewellery store in Bengaluru was the target of a daring robbery. Three masked men entered Ram Jewellers on Magadi Road, located in the Bahiraveshwara complex, and made off with a quantity of gold. The incident was captured on CCTV, showing the robbers overpowering the owner as they carried out the heist. The robbers fled the scene with an estimated 184 grams of gold. Police have launched an investigation, with a case filed at the Madanayakanahalli police station. Detectives are reviewing the security footage and questioning possible suspects to determine the identity of the robbers, and whether the weapon used was genuine.
